Unrestricted Upload of File with Dangerous Type
CVE-2023-1684
Summary
A vulnerability was found in HadSky 7.7.16. It has been classified as problematic. This affects an unknown part of the file upload/index.php?c=app&a=superadmin:index. The manipulation leads to unrestricted upload.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ier VDB-224241 was assigned to this vulnerability.

CWE-434 - Unrestricted Upload of File with dangerous type
'Unrestricted file upload with dangerous type' attacks involve an attacker uploading or transferring files of dangerous types to the server. The severity of such an attack depends upon the execution mechanism and the storage location of the uploaded file. Thus, it may range from simple defacement to arbitrary file execution, and complete system takeover.
